FROM BENEATH YOU, IT DEVOURS - There's a giant worm on the loose in Sunnydale, and Spike's back to help (or maybe it's to hinder). Willow prepares to head home from England, though reluctantly. Buffy starts her new job at Sunnydale High, Xander is having trouble getting back onto the dating scene, and Anya's back to her old vengeance game. Nick Marck directed the episode written by Doug Petrie.

I am really puzzled though by Spike's implication that getting his "spark" back was a deliberate act. Season 6 made it pretty clear that so far as Spike's deal with the disembodied voice went, he didn't know he got soul - it was a surprise to him, he was definitely looking for chip removal.

SPIKE: Bitch thinks she's better than me. Ever since I got this bleeding chip in my head, things aint been right. Everything's gone to hell-

VOICE: And you want to return. To your former self...

SPIKE: Yeah.

I'll accept you can stretch this to both Spike and voice talking about returning a soul if you really try (even though his "former self" in this sense was a human, not an Angel vampire+soul combination, and the unchipping fits much better.) But then....

VOICE: You were a legendary dark warrior - and you let yourself be castrated. And you have the audacity to crawl in here and demand restoration?

See, it's quite clear here that the voice knows that what Spike is asking to be restored is his status as dark warrior, not as a good man.

So... is it part of Spike's delusions, or are we seeing a ret-con? Because despite some effort I can't make his words in "Beneath You" match the same interpretation.

BUFFY ... Tell me what happened.

SPIKE: I tried to find it, of course.

BUFFY: Find what?

SPIKE: The spark. The missing... the piece that fit. That would make me fit. Because you didn't want...

If you're generous, the piece here could be the thing that makes him the Big Bad, a role where he fits. And arguably he thinks Buffy wanted him out of the confusing moral grey area too.

But...

BUFFY: Why? Why would you do that"”

SPIKE: Buffy, shame on you. Why does a man do what he mustn't? For her. To be hers. To be the kind of man who would nev"” to be a kind of man. She shall look on him with forgiveness, and everybody will forgive and love. He will be loved.

No, sorry, can't stretch that to cover seeking a chiporectomy.

I'm left with something crazy such as the soul-restoring demon being in cahoots with / identical to the First Evil all along, and the restoration being an get-Angel-out-of-Hell style move to bring someone apparently good back but make them do something bad, so, see, he's becoming a dark warrior again after all. Either that or the something crazy is a Spike who is so far gone that he does not remember his original motivations even when the plot demands it.
